BOLD AND BEAUTIFUL
Using 20th-century furnishings and art in a 19th-century house will lend the room a modern feel. 'When we designed the Grand Parlor in the Brooklyn Heights Showhouse, we featured Black Cross, a brawny and outstanding early painting by Judith Godwin,' says Glenn Gissler, president of Glenn Gissler Design. He worked with a number of sources to pull together a collection of furnishings that would look at home in this house, built in 1867, including a 1960s Jules Leleu desk and vintage Jacques Adnet leather chairs. He turned back to the 19th century for the Khorasan rug, courtesy of Nazmiyal Antique Rugs in New York.
SLIDING SCREENArt is foremost a thing of beauty but a large canvas can have a practical application, too. In the form of a large tapestry, for instance, it will help improve the acoustics within a room. In the sitting room of a property in Notting Hill, Orla Read, founder of Orla Read Design Studio, worked with cabinetry designer Ed Keyser to create this sliding screen that features a painting by Mary West. The diptych slides apart along a bespoke rail to reveal a TV behind. When open, the two canvases sit perfectly within the alcoves of the shelves on either side, ensuring that when either open or closed the room looks balanced.
